Transaction 64bb7f23cd859ec2dfd3fae05f9149f6f3ba204a2473529dd382f6f133cf9936

8 Input
2 Outputs
  • 64bb7f23cd859ec2dfd3fae05f9149f6f3ba204a2473529dd382f6f133cf9936:0
  • value  1045586
    address  15Qy1S6tWmz3i13kBU5F7NSFBxznL1diHa
  • 64bb7f23cd859ec2dfd3fae05f9149f6f3ba204a2473529dd382f6f133cf9936:1
  • value  1319888073
    address  16g5wMDhbpQS2Tu3L2L7WpNC2RF3q3ssc4